Zusammenfassung: | The invention discloses a method for efficiently recovering rare earth elements from waste mixed rare earth phosphors. Through the process steps of low-temperature reduction roasting, water leaching impurity removal, rare earth-containing filtrate purification and aluminum removal and purified liquor rare earth deposition and recovery, the waste mixed rare earth phosphors is treated through the mode that a pyrogenic process and a wet process are combined. Efficient removal of impurity elements such as aluminum, silicon and barium in the waste mixed rare earth phosphors and efficient recovery of Y, Eu, Tb and Ce are achieved. The method is a treatment method which is environmentally friendly, simple in process, high in resource comprehensive recovery rate and low in energy consumption. The problem of difficult recovery of green powder and blue powder in rare earth phosphors is solved, and the high economic value is achieved.
